Perguntando ao meu empregador se eu posso abrir um projeto em que estou trabalhando para a empresa

11

Sou estagiário trabalhando para uma empresa durante o verão. Fui recebido calorosamente e consigo impressionar muito meu gerente (acho que sou mais experiente do que as outras pessoas que ele entrevistou). Recentemente, desenvolvi um aplicativo do tipo quiosque que geraria um menu simples da GUI a partir de um arquivo de configuração de texto que uma criança de 4 anos poderia escrever.

Eu amo o projeto e ele se tornou meu bebê. No entanto, no mundo corporativo, tudo o que você desenvolve para o seu empregador ... se torna deles (ou pelo menos ouvi dizer). Eu adoraria poder continuar trabalhando no projeto após o verão e também gostaria de abrir o código-fonte.

Como eu iria pedir isso? O código não possui segredos da empresa e a maioria das pessoas aqui defende software de código aberto.

n0pe
fonte
2
Fiz isso uma vez e certifiquei-me de que qualquer informação específica da empresa fosse totalmente deixada de fora. Expliquei ao meu gerente que era um "esqueleto" do produto que fiz com a intenção de ajudar os outros. Eles foram muito receptivos.
21411 Nic
Eu não o adicionei como resposta, porque a função do produto era um painel de check-in-check-out (basicamente onde as pessoas estão), portanto é provavelmente muito diferente da maioria dos casos. @Berin Loritsch tem uma perspectiva muito melhor geral :)
Nic

Respostas:

17

Seu sucesso depende de vários fatores, mas se a empresa tende a advogar software de código aberto, você provavelmente já está em vantagem. No entanto, não se surpreenda se você ouvir "não".

  • Se este for um gerador de fluxo de receita para a empresa, eles desejarão proteger seus investimentos. Lembre-se, eles estão pagando para você fazer isso, por isso custa dinheiro à empresa.
  • Se essa é uma parte suplementar da solução geral que eles têm para seus clientes, eles podem estar abertos à ideia.
  • Há um mundo de diferença entre defender o uso de software de código aberto para economizar dinheiro e defender o conceito de código aberto, doando seus próprios recursos para isso.
  • Se você não perguntar a resposta por padrão é "não". Então você realmente não tem nada a perder. Apenas verifique se a licença que você escolhe é compatível com os objetivos da sua empresa e se eles doam os direitos autorais do código. Atualmente, é um trabalho para contratar produtos, então a empresa possui os direitos autorais.

Como alternativa, sua empresa pode optar por abrir o código por conta própria. Isso significa que eles ainda mantêm seus direitos autorais e ditam os termos do licenciamento, mas todos os outros aspectos do código aberto ainda devem ser aplicados.

Berin Loritsch
fonte